feat(trigger): reinforcement schedule trigger debugging with cron calculation
- Implemented a caching mechanism for schedule trigger debug events using Redis to optimize performance. - Added methods to create and manage schedule debug runtime configurations, including cron expression handling. - Updated the ScheduleTriggerDebugEventPoller to utilize the new caching and event creation logic. - Removed the deprecated build_schedule_pool_key function from event handling.
